Investment Management Operations
[REPLAY] Jim Dunn – Protect, Perform, Provide (Capital Allocators, EP.24)

Investment Management Operations

Play Episode Listen Later May 16, 2024 63:55


Jim Dunn is the CEO and CIO of Verger Capital Management, an Outsourced CIO business whose anchor client is Wake Forest University. Prior to forming Verger, he served as CIO of Wake Forest for five years. That transition from a sole client to an OCIO business, is a fascinating part of our conversation. Before joining Wake, Jim traveled the world as CIO of Wilshire Associates, where among other things he experienced the best story of a manager getting their foot in the door that I've ever heard. He got his start in the business trading death spiral convertible bonds at a now defunct hedge fund and got introduced to manager selection at Investorforce. Our conversation starts with Jim's career path, and covers a full range issues in allocating capital. We discuss defining risk tolerance, a factor-based approach to asset allocation, separating talent from luck in manager selection, the politics of endowment management, challenges using internal management, and culture. If you listen carefully, you'll hear a few one-liners. In this episode of Allocator's Edge on the Value Perspective we're joined by Jim Dunn. Jim is the CEO of Verger Capital Management and has been with the firm since 2014. Prior to this Jim was Vice-President and Chief Investment Officer at Wake Forest University, responsible for investment of the University's endowment, working capital and life income assets.  Verger caught our eye because they are an outsourced chief investment officer (OCIO) that exclusively serves non-profits including educational institutions, non-profit healthcare and community and cultural foundations. Verger was created by Jim at the Wake Forest University Office of Investments as a spin-off OCIO to serve other endowments and their client base has continued to grow ever since. We sat down with Jim to discuss: Verger's fascinating history; how inflation impacts endowment economics; their 3P mantra – Protect, Perform and Provide; asset allocation based on reverse optimisation; his thoughts on volatility and liquidity inside an endowment mandate; and finally, how do you make sure you have the right decision-making environment. Michael Rowan's political career started in a small Alaksan fishing village in the 1960s and has ascended to heights of helping elect Presidents, Senators, Governors, and working in 17 countries. Michael was a contemporary and colleague of some of the most influential political minds in the modern era - Larry O'Brien, Joe Napolitan, Tony Schwartz, Marshall McLuhan, among many others. And the campaigns he had an impact on includes names like Bill Clinton, Pat Moynihan, Andrew Young, Howard Metzenbaum, Mike Gravel, and more. And after working against Hugo Chavez in Venenzuela, Michael and his family had to flee after death threats from Chavez henchmen. On this episode of the podcast we talk to Rocky Carr about the life and legacy of Jim Dunn. Jim passed away in a racing accident 40 years ago this week. Jim Dunn captured the first World Dirt Track Championship at Pennsboro Speedway in 1981. Rocky worked on his crew, was a friend and spent a lot of time with Jim. Rocky tells us some memories of Jim Dunn, the win at Pennsboro, the D1RT car they restored and much more.Jim Dunn Motorsports MemorialThe Legacy of Jim Dunn
